Objective 2: Establish 3 new manure storage facilities in agricultural areas, resulting in a P load reduction of 333 lb/yr. Action Items: 1. Work with NRCS to implement cost share program for manure storage facilities in priority areas. Objective 3: Establish 12 acres of new grassed waterways in agricultural areas, resulting in a P load reduction of 74 lb/yr. Action Items: 1. Work with NRCS to implement cost share program for filter strips in priority areas. Objective 4: Restore/create 2 acres of wetlands down-gradient of agricultural areas utilizing NRCS cost share programs, resulting in a P load reduction of 2 lb/yr. Action Items: 1. Work with NRCS to implement cost share program for wetland creation/restoration in priority areas. Objective 5: Establish livestock exclusion fencing along streams on 2 farms, resulting in a P load reduction of 37 lb/yr. Action Items: 1. Work with NRCS to implement cost share program for livestock fencing in priority areas. Goal 3: Reduce nutrient loads (1,389 lb/yr of total phosphorus) resulting from failing HSTS. Objective 1: Remove/Repair/Replace 87 failing HSTS, resulting in a P load reduction of 1,389 lb/yr. Action Items: 1. Review changes mandated by new HSTS rules (effective September 2010) and future rules (to become effective after January 1, 2012). 2. Develop County programs to meet CMMs and new rules to position Counties for funding opportunities. 3. Develop a regular inspection program within each County (3-5 years unless complaintdriven) for each HSTS. Develop GIS-based database and inventory of existing HSTS. Goal 4: Reduce nutrient loads (7 lb/yr of total phosphorus) resulting from CSOs. Objective 1: 1. Reduce CSO discharges at 10 locations in Elyria, resulting in a P load reduction of 7 lb/yr.
